Warm, comfortable and very lightweight, the OEX Helios EV Hydrodown 300 Sleeping Bag is ideal for temperatures around 3°C, but will keep you comfortable down to -3°C.

The 300gsm / 600 Fill power duck down insulation has a hydrophobic coating that makes it practical for British camping - it retains its loft in damp conditions, so it still keeps you warm.

The compression stuff sack lets you pack it down to a very compact and manageable size for packing and carrying (it also comes with a larger mesh bag for long-term storage).
